User Please generate a CSS and HTML template/structure that I can use and modify as necessary. The idea for the style is a light gray background; dark gray text everywhere; a Sans Serif font everywhere - but bold and all uper case for headings and titles; when hovering a mouse on a link, the text should become white and a black box around it should appear; margins should be around 15px on the edges. Regarding the page contents: - Home page, with titles, images and text. - There will be a left side navigation column on top with links for the pages: "About me", "Weekly Assignments" and "Final Project" - The page "About me" will contain a paragrahp, an image and a list of hyperlinks. - The page "Weekly Assignments" will contain a list of other pages. Each page within will be named as a number, and the content of each page will be texts, images, file links and hyperlinks. - The page "Final Project" will be structured like "Weekly Assignments", I'll just edit the content. Feel free to use some filler contents (such as lorem ipsum for texts, or generic link for images and hyperlinks) that I can later edit. Also let me know if you have any suggestions, or if you need more information to complete the task, feel free to ask. ChatGPT Great, based on your requirements, I'll create a basic HTML and CSS template that you can use and modify. I'll include placeholder content where appropriate. Here's an outline of the structure: Common HTML Structure for each page: Header with the title. Navigation column on the left with links to "About me", "Weekly Assignments", and "Final Project". Main content area. CSS Styles: Light gray background. Dark gray text. Sans Serif font. Bold, uppercase headings and titles. Links changing to white with a black box on hover. 15px margins. Specific Page Content: Home Page: Title, images, and text. About Me: Paragraph, an image, and a list of hyperlinks. Weekly Assignments: List of links to assignment pages. Final Project: Similar structure to "Weekly Assignments". I'll provide you with the HTML and CSS code for this structure. Let's start with the CSS: CSS (style.css) css Copy code body { background-color: #f0f0f0; color: #404040; font-family: 'Arial', sans-serif; margin: 15px; } h1, h2, h3 { font-weight: bold; text-transform: uppercase; } nav { width: 200px; float: left; } nav a { display: block; color: #404040; text-decoration: none; padding: 5px; margin: 5px 0; transition: background-color 0.3s, color 0.3s; } nav a:hover { color: white; background-color: black; } .content { margin-left: 220px; } .content h1 { font-size: 24px; margin-bottom: 20px; } .content img { max-width: 100%; height: auto; } footer { clear: both; margin-top: 20px; } HTML Structure Base HTML (index.html) html Copy code Home Page

Home Page

Lorem ipsum dolor sit amet, consectetur adipiscing elit.

Placeholder Image
You can create similar HTML files for "About me", "Weekly Assignments", and "Final Project" with appropriate modifications in the
section. For the other pages, you can copy the base structure from index.html and modify the content in the
section accordingly. Replace placeholder-image.jpg with your actual images and add your actual links where needed. If you have any specific needs or further customization, feel free to ask!